Marathon Runners Receive Payment as NGO Indicts MoC, Apologizes to Head Coach, Deji

BY JOSEPH ODOEKWU

The Athletics and Other Sports Development Initiative wishes to update stakeholders that the 14-day deadline for full payment of athletes for various Marathon races in the country is being met.

According to a statement issued and signed by the Chairman of Trustees Athletics And Other Sports Development Initiative, Ahmed Shuaibu Gara Gombe, on Sunday, the NGO hinted that positive results are coming up.

“The initial denial, confessions have been broken, at the moment, one of the organizers NILAYO Sports Marketing company, whose Managing Director before now was Bukola Olopade,, the current DG of National Sports Commission (NSC) have started paying runners for two races respectively.

Marathon runners that took part in Premium Trust Bank Marathon in Abuja and LOTUS Marathon, Abeokuta have been paid now”.

“The NGO can report that athletes are happy after a long wait”

The statement further reads that: “lt has become ungodly for the organizers to wait for a third party to intervene before athletes and other participants could receive their hard-earned cash prices.


The NGO, therefore, appreciates NILAYO Sports Marketing company for honouring a few of its commitment to athletes”.

Details of the Press statement read thus…
“In the same vein, NILAYO has two more commitments it has not honoured.


Access Bank Marathon, Lagos (41km) runners are yet to get their cash prices.


Is it not ludicrous how big brands could sponsor and organize competitions and won’t honour commitment to invited runners and probably wait for the public to notice and shout before waking up to their responsibilities?


Access Bank Marathon, with Nilayo as organizer is among sponsors indebted to athletes and therefore, have 14 days to honour their commitments.


We have our searchlight everywhere for defaulting sponsors and organizers in all sports, cross states of the federation.


As an NGO, we are appealing to those still in the habit of owing athletes to swallow their pride and pay up.
It is not a question of going to Court or verbal threat, it’s a matter of doing the needful.


The Making of Champions (MoC) are threatening to go to Court over its failure to pay athletes subsidies for logistics, feeding, transportation during 2024 Jos MTN Champs which the company claimed to be false.”


Should they (MoC) go to court, that would be great, MTN will then reveal the amount paid for the Champs and the sum athletes deserve to get as subsidies.


The NGO finds it ridiculous for Cadet athletes U-14, U-15 U-17 -U20 to be invited for 6 days MTN Champs only to be served with lunch and water, where are there breakfast and dinner?


The organizers (MoC) through the Nigeria School Sports Federation (NSSF) asked for account numbers and now it’s one year, no news of payment.


Can you treat your own child like this?


We won’t submit to any court threat, if you take us there, we shall meet there.


Good enough, Athletes from Gombe Athletics Academy that participated are all alive. Can MTN give athletes lunch and water for 6 days Championship in South Africa. It’s really unacceptable.

The NGO would like to use this opportunity to sincerely apologize to MoC head Coach Deji Aliu whose name was mistakingly mentioned. When the organizers phone number was needed, Deji Aliu’s name was given and that led to an error of his name being mentioned and we sincerely apologize.

The Making of Champions, (MoC), the organizer of MTN Champs, still have a case to answer.
You can delay payment for service providers, food vendors, even the media for whatever reasons but for athletes who sweat to participate must be paid immediately.

We also have our tentacles on other Sports that have not been paying, we are still investigating and soon make them public”.
